Compliance Management for Managers
3 days|Delivered on request
This programme is for the person accountable for the work rather than the person doing it. It covers scenario analysis and crisis management from the position of someone who must review, approve and answer for the output. Managers carry this because boards are being asked to evidence oversight, not merely assert it, and the accountability does not delegate cleanly. Delegates leave able to work confidently with control testing, combined assurance and risk assessment methodology in their own organisation.
